Following yesterday’s Q2 report on Fiscal Year 2023, Nintendo has shared a follow-up Corporate Management Policy Briefing that has shared some interesting tidbits.
Nintendo has shared an update on the status of Switch Online paid users, and thankfully for Nintendo, that number continues to climb.
According to Nintendo’s latest count, Switch Online paid users has surpassed 36 million worldwide. Nintendo says that memberships have grown alongside an increase in users playing Switch, as well as the release of titles that support online play. Unfortunately, Nintendo didn’t share specifics on what tier these users are signed up for.
